Third Drop

— Postmortem Photography —

The author, Ren Hojo,
is tormented by memories of murdering a young girl on the night of a festival.

Having commissioned Hisoka to use her Shadow Reading ability, Ren received the Photo Album containing the Memento Photographs.
The photographs depicted the exact same festival scene from his nightmares.

In search of further clues, Ren took his assistant, Rui Kagamiya,
and personally headed to the abandoned inn shown in the photographs.

Location: Hojo Residence

As Ren and Rui examined the Photo Album together,
a single photograph slipped out as Ren turned the pages.
It was a bride wearing white lilies on her head.
Ren stared at the photo in a daze, feeling as if it were beckoning him to a certain place...

照片 Photograph

Standing beside him, Rui suddenly spoke up:
'She's beautiful, but for some reason, she looks so sad. Creepy types like her are usually the ones you have a hard time dealing with, right, Master?'

Noticing that Ren was completely transfixed by the photograph, Rui left him to his thoughts and walked away.

Ren suddenly muttered:
'Perhaps that folklorist left something else behind?'
Rui asked: 'Are you going to commission Ms. Kurosawa again?'
Ren replied: 'Let's go there ourselves. I want to check it out right away.'
Rui exclaimed: 'You want to go at this hour?'
Ren said: 'I've actually heard of this place before.'

Ren searched the desk and obtained:
the Camera Obscura (Multi-Lens Type), Equip: Measure, Unfinished Manuscript, and Letter from Hisoka.

On the sofa, he found the Shadow Reading Report.

From the bookshelf, he gathered The Legend of the Slain Shrine Maidens and Rui's Notebook 1.

After reviewing the materials, Ren and Rui set off for Ichiru Manor at the Mizukago Hot Springs.

Location: Ichiru Manor, Mizukago Hot Springs

Ren's Camera Obscura features a multi-lens system capable of four-to-eight burst shots,
making the containment of elusive specters his specialty...

The chapter begins with a tutorial for the Camera Obscura (Multi-Lens Type),
starting with taking test shots of Rui.

Rui: 'Did you make me look pretty?'
Ren: '...'
Rui: 'Well? Tell me.'
Ren: 'It just captures what's there.'

After practicing the burst function of the multi-lens camera, they stepped inside Ichiru Manor,
with the objective of reaching the room where Yuri had found the Photo Album.

As they walked through Ichiru Manor, Rui began sharing the lore of the location:

'The old wing of this inn is that ancient structure at the very back. It's said it was originally part of a temple or shrine dedicated to worshipping the mountain.
After it was converted into an inn, the owner's family lived there. However, a massive landslide struck the entire Mt. Hikami area,
and it was buried beneath the collapsing earth and stone.

Upon reaching the upper floor, Rui filled in more details:
'After the landslide, rumor has it that the innkeeper moved his living quarters to the third floor of this building.
Shortly after, he either set himself on fire or jumped into the lake... the usual grim tale.

Ever since then, stories spread that if you look up at the third-floor balcony,
you can see someone staring back down at you.'
